Pacific Eye operates as a premier eye care provider, delivering comprehensive ophthalmological and optometric services throughout San Luis Obispo and Santa Barbara counties. The practice distinguishes itself through a diverse clinical portfolio that spans routine vision examinations to complex surgical interventions, including LASIK and cataract procedures.
